    Hint: Easy Intel

    The following works on the mission entitled "Hunted". After fighting your way through a basement (after going underneath a bridge, across a field, et cetera), you'll reemerge outside. A nearby house next to a vending machine and a car should be your target from here. Inside the house, there's a laptop on the table. This is a piece of Intel, and collecting all thirty of them in the game will unlock all of the Cheat options available. If you collect the Laptop, and then head through the nearby checkpoint, it will be permanently acquired on your save file. Kill yourself at this point (a Grenade is an easy way to do so), and backtrack to the house. Collect the Laptop again, go to the checkpoint, kill yourself, and repeat the process. By doing this, you can collect thirty laptops without actually collecting all thirty of them. (unverified)

    It really doesn't change anything, not exactly. Once you reach level 55, and then get about 4900 more XP the option to enter Prestige Mode will open.

    ALL Prestige Mode does is wipe all of your rank, your challenges, your perks and guns. Basically, it restarts you at level 1 again, only you have a new Icon. The Prestige Icon. For some, it is all about "hey look what i can do!!" and they will choose this for that reason (and, with a different icon each time you do it... with a max of 10 times you can restart at 1) people are already on their 5th or 6th Prestige run through.

    For me, the best part of this game is doing all of the challenges. I just decided i would have fun doing it again. I highly doubt that once i hit 55 again... that i will start at 1 a second time =P

    EDIT: Of course there are all kinds of rumors/speculations about what you get when you hit Prestige 10 (and i just looked, there is a guy that is on Prestige 9 now) but it is all heresay atm. There ARE two blank Perk Spots though =P
